Subject: DR drill Thursday — thumbnail queue

Hey support folks,

Heads up: Thursday morning we're running a disaster-recovery drill on the Pixelwren thumbnail generation queue. Expect thumbnails to lag for maybe 20 minutes while we fail over to the Marlow site. No customer action needed — just point any tickets to the drill banner. To restore the queue's encrypted state, the on-call runbook says to use the passphrase below.

vault phrase of tahog-yahop = rusdor-casath-rusix-feniel-holmir-briael-gormir-soriel-aldath-quenwyn-fraax-tamael-gilok-kasox

Nice work on the Glimmerpath tile cache, Renna — eviction finally behaves under burst load. One nit: support folks will ask why zoom-14 tiles expire faster, so maybe add a comment there. Otherwise ship it. For reference when triaging cache-miss tickets, the current tuning constants are as follows.

constants for kaduf-hadup:
QUOTAS = {
    "zorath": 2,
    "ralael": 5,
}

Subject: Handover — consent banner rollout

For the weekly eng sync: the Murkwell consent banner rollout is at 40% of traffic, ramping to full by Thursday. No regressions in the Tindergate dashboards so far. Anya takes over release duty Friday. Remaining task: re-sign the final bundle before the 100% push. For anyone verifying the staged artifact, the active signing key is included below.

signing key of bahaf-bagaf = bky19_uiUxDExuKwEKEZfEG19

Welcome to the team. Verifice discovers data-validator plugins from the plugin registry at startup, then sandboxes each one before it can touch incoming records. Configuration lives entirely in the env file checked into each environment's private overlay — never the main repo. Most entries (plugin timeout, sandbox memory cap, registry poll interval) have sensible defaults documented inline. The only entry you must supply yourself is the registry authentication secret, which belongs on the line immediately below this paragraph.

sealed setting: ARCHIVE_KEY3=c1f